STATE v. SHUKITIS

No. 2D09-1651.

60 So.3d 406 (2010)

STATE of Florida, Appellant, v. Rocky Lee SHUKITIS,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Second District.

Rehearing Denied May 6, 2011.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bill McCollum , Attorney General, Tallahassee, and Susan D. Dunlevy , Assistant Attorney General, Tampa, for Appellant.

James Marion Moorman , Public Defender, and Matthew D. Bernstein , Assistant Public Defender, Bartow, for Appellee.


DAVIS, Judge.

The State challenges the trial court's order granting Rocky Lee Shukitis' motion to suppress evidence at his trial on several drug offenses, including three counts of obtaining drugs from a physician by withholding evidence, as well as trafficking and possession charges. Because the trial court applied the wrong statute below, we reverse for further proceedings.
